SPECIAL TOOL REFERENCE

G06095378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
Handle
205-153 (T80T-4000-W)
G06098376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
Installer, PTO Driven Gear Oil Seal
308-429
  1. Using the Handle and PTO Driven Gear Oil Seal Installer, install the intermediate shaft seal.
    Fig 1: Installing Intermediate Shaft Seal
    G06095387Courtesy of FORD MOTOR CO.
  2. Install the Power Transfer Unit (PTU). For additional information, refer to Power Transfer Unit (PTU) - Automatic TransaxleΒ  or Power Transfer Unit (PTU) - Manual TransaxleΒ .

When to See a Mechanic

Stop DIY work and contact a certified mechanic immediately if any of the following apply:

  • β€’ You smell fuel, burning insulation, or see smoke.
  • β€’ Brakes feel soft, pull hard to one side, or make grinding noises.
  • β€’ The engine overheats, stalls repeatedly, or misfires under load.
  • β€’ You are missing required tools, torque specs, or safe lifting equipment.
  • β€’ You are not confident in the next step or safety outcome.
